Is there a Health Problem if Women Lose their Hair? Tip # 2. Telogen Effluvium
Teologen effluvium is the most common type of hair loss. It occurs after some significant event in a woman’s life. Childbirth, a serious illness and stress of any type can cause it. No treatment for this type of hair shedding exists, but, in fact, no treatment is required. The thing is that after a dormant phase hair growth normalizes by itself. Read the rest of this entry »
